## Authentication

Tilecrumb sits between your renderer and the Mapfennel tile store, caching rendered tiles so your plugin doesn't hammer the backend. Every plugin request needs auth — no anonymous calls, sorry. Pass your credential in the `X-Tilecrumb-Auth` header on each request; the cache layer validates it against the internal Quarry service before serving or storing tiles. Unauthenticated calls get a 401 and don't touch the cache at all. For sandbox testing, use the shared dev key below.

app token of fajop-fahif = qvz4-AnML

Handover — Gatecount turnstile counter, Stadion Varve. From Ilme to Roque, relevant to plugin authors. Counts arrive per-gate over the local mesh, deduped on a two-second window; plugins see the deduped stream only. Gate 14 hardware double-fires, so a correction plugin runs first in the chain — don't reorder it. Capacity alerts fire at 92% and are not overridable from plugin code. Backfill after outages is manual; see the replay tool. Runtime behavior is governed by the configuration below.

config for hawip-bahop:
[fendor]
host = fendor.paliqworks.corp
user = fendor_svc
database = fendor_prod

☐ Before rotating the Tocksweep scheduler keys, confirm the cron drift investigation is closed: support should verify that no jobs on the Hallin cluster are still firing more than 90 seconds late, and that the clock-sync fix has been deployed to every worker. Attach the final drift report to the ceremony record. When both checks pass, unseal the rotation workstation using the recovery passphrase noted immediately below this item.

recovery phrase for kagep-kadug: praox-wenael

Subject: Handover — SQL linting on Pondquill

Hey, taking over on-call from me tonight. Heads up for reviews: the Pondquill repo now enforces SQL linting via the squidlint hook — uppercase keywords, no SELECT *, mandatory trailing semicolons. It blocks merges, so expect a few grumpy contributors this week. There's an allowlist for legacy migration files; don't add new entries without sign-off. If someone hits a false positive or needs a rule tweaked, the data tooling folks handle exemptions. Route those requests to the address below.

escalation mailbox, kaweg-kahif: druwyn.sordor@nelvroworks.corp